What are some common challenges faced by part time owner operators, and how can they be managed?

Part time owner operators often face challenges such as balancing flexible schedules with load availability, managing vehicle maintenance on a tighter timeframe, and navigating fluctuating fuel costs. Effective time management and building strong relationships with reliable freight brokers or dispatchers can help secure consistent work. Staying organized with maintenance schedules and tracking expenses are also essential to ensure profitability and minimize downtime. Networking with other operators and joining industry groups can provide valuable support and tips for overcoming these challenges.

What are part time owner operators?

Part time owner operators are individuals who own and operate their own commercial vehicles, such as trucks, but work on a part-time basis rather than full-time. They typically contract with shipping companies or freight brokers to haul loads according to their own availability and schedule. This arrangement allows them flexibility in their work-life balance while still benefiting from the independence and earning potential of being an owner operator. Part time owner operators are responsible for maintaining their vehicles, managing business expenses, and complying with industry regulations.

What is the difference between Part Time Owner Operator vs Part Time Truck Driver?

AspectPart Time Owner OperatorPart Time Truck Driver
CredentialsCommercial Driver's License (CDL), vehicle ownershipCommercial Driver's License (CDL), company employment
Work EnvironmentOwns and operates their truck, flexible scheduleWorks for a company, often scheduled shifts
Employer/IndustryIndependent, freight/logistics industryEmployer-based, logistics and transportation industry

Part Time Owner Operators own their trucks and operate independently, offering flexibility but bearing maintenance costs. Part Time Truck Drivers are employed by companies, with less responsibility for vehicle ownership. Both roles require a CDL and serve the freight industry, but differ mainly in ownership and employment structure.

What company in Texas is paying truckers $14000 a week?

Part-time owner operators in trucking can sometimes earn high weekly pay through dedicated routes, high-mileage loads, or specialized freight. However, earning $14,000 a week is uncommon and typically requires extensive experience, a strong customer base, or operating in niche markets. Most part-time owner operators earn significantly less, and such high earnings are often associated with full-time, high-volume operations.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Part Time Owner Operator,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Part Time Owner Operator, you typically need a valid commercial driver's license (CDL), a clean driving record, and experience in commercial driving or logistics. Familiarity with electronic logging devices (ELDs), GPS navigation systems, and routine vehicle maintenance is important, along with knowledge of DOT regulations. Strong time management, self-motivation, and clear communication skills help ensure reliability and customer satisfaction. These competencies are essential for safely managing deliveries, maintaining equipment, and building a successful business as an independent contractor.
